(In reply to Gregor Mi from comment #0) > Recently, I noticed that there are no scrollbar buttons anymore (see for > example > https://frinring.files.wordpress.com/2018/04/createhellowall.png?w=700&h=537 > - vertical scrollbar in the middle). I mean the arrow buttons at the top and > bottom of a vertical scrollbar which let you scroll in small steps. Is it > possible to bring them back? KDE System Settings > Application Style > Widget Style > Configure > Scrollbars https://imgur.com/scQYus8 Result: https://imgur.com/3yzku30 If you mean something else - please reopen... That is exactly what I meant. I didn't know this is configurable. Thanks! Is "no buttons" the new default or did I mess up with my settings? However, the setting did not work for Mozilla Firefox and Libre Office. (I did not relogin, yet.) (In reply to Gregor Mi from comment #2) > However, the setting did not work for Mozilla Firefox and Libre Office. (I > did not relogin, yet.) setting mentioned in comment 1 only affects QT apps. Firefox and LO are not QT apps. (In reply to Dr. Chapatin from comment #3) > setting mentioned in comment 1 only affects QT apps. > Firefox and LO are not QT apps. Ok, that explains it. I just checked: any GTK app (like GEdit or Inkscape) does not have these scrollbar buttons anymore. Is this only my system or is this a common behavior? |
